SensorCloud RTK is a multi-continent, IP-based RTK cloud network that simplifies the complex and cumbersome RTK corrections pipeline into a streamlined user experience. Designed by MicroStrain by HBK, it delivers centimeter-level position accuracy with unprecedented ease of implementation and cost-effectiveness for autonomous robotics applications.
SensorCloud RTK leverages a high-density base station network installed across the US, Europe, and other regions to deliver Real-Time Kinematic (RTK) corrections to compatible navigation systems. The service handles the backend logic of delivering exact corrections for your robot's location, cell backend communication, and device management, eliminating the need for you to manage multiple systems.
For the simplest implementation, you'll need a 3DM-GQ7-GNSS/INS navigation system and the 3DM-RTK cell modem. While you don't absolutely need the 3DM-RTK modem to use the service, it provides the easiest path to getting up and running with centimeter-level accuracy. The service is also compatible with the 3DM-CV7-GNSS/INS for higher-volume, cost-optimized production.

Setting up SensorCloud RTK is designed to be simple. When using the 3DM-RTK modem with a 3DM-GQ7-GNSS/INS, it's truly plug-and-play – connect the modem to your navigation system, power it on, and the system will automatically connect to the SensorCloud RTK network to receive corrections. SensorCloud RTK is designed with scalability in mind. You can start with the 3DM-GQ7-GNSS/INS and 3DM-RTK modem for development and testing, then seamlessly migrate to the cost-optimized 3DM-CV7-GNSS/INS for volume production.
For larger deployments, if your platform is already internet-connected, you can access our RTK corrections via our NTRIP API for a more cost-effective solution at scale. This approach eliminates the need for dedicated cellular modems in each unit while maintaining the same level of accuracy.

The 3DM-RTK modem requires cellular connectivity to receive RTK corrections from the cloud network. In areas with limited cellular coverage, performance may be affected. However, our navigation systems incorporate inertial sensors that help maintain accurate positioning during brief outages in RTK correction delivery. When using the 3DM-RTK modem with SensorCloud RTK, the system provides clear status indicators through our software interfaces. You can monitor the RTK Fix status in real-time, including the quality of the fix, the number of satellites being tracked, and the age of corrections. Yes, SensorCloud RTK is designed to work seamlessly with MicroStrain by HBK navigation systems, particularly the 3DM-GQ7-GNSS/INS and 3DM-CV7-GNSS/INS. While the service could potentially work with other systems that accept standard RTCM correction formats, we only provide support and guarantee performance with our own navigation systems.
